2026 Hermes Agent sur Mac Mini M4 always-on : architecture memoire persistante, souverainete des donnees et location MACCOME

environ 16 min de lecture · MACCOME

Pour les studios creatifs deja ancrés dans l ecosysteme Apple — montage Final Cut, design sur iPad et MacBook Pro, livraison via TestFlight — l agent Hermes Agent de Nous Research (fevrier 2026, MIT) repond a une frustration concrete : re-expliquer le contexte projet a chaque session. Hermes combine memoire semantique (MEMORY.md, USER.md), rappel episodique (state.db SQLite + FTS5, outil session_search), skills procedurales (~/.hermes/skills/, standard agentskills.io) et modelisation utilisateur Honcho. Souverainete des donnees : tout reste sous ~/.hermes/ sur la machine, sans telemetrie integree — vos briefs creatifs, noms de clients et pipelines de production ne transitent pas vers un copilote cloud proprietaire. Le materiel exige un Mac allume en permanence : la veille du MacBook personnel coupe Telegram et interrompt la boucle d apprentissage. Cet article pose cinq verrous operationnels, detaille l architecture memoire en trois couches, compare Hermes / OpenClaw / copilote sans etat, specifie le Mac mini M4, une matrice achat vs location MACCOME sur trois ans et six etapes reproductibles jusqu aux canaux messagerie.

Cinq verrous avant de lancer Hermes en production

Hermes n est ni un plugin IDE ni un chatbot SaaS. C est un agent gateway avec boucle d auto-amelioration — qui se casse des que l hote dort ou que les donnees partagent un VPS mutualise. Cinq verrous pour un workflow creatif Apple :

  1. Veille du MacBook. Pendant le sommeil, Telegram/Discord/Slack ne recoivent pas ; state.db cesse de consolider ; les skills ne se raffinent pas. Un Mac mini dedie reste la reference des equipes qui ont deja achete un second appareil pour OpenClaw.
  2. Souverainete et hebergement. Briefs clients, contrats, assets pre-release dans USER.md ou les logs exigent une instance dediee en UE — pas un VPS partage sans isolation locataire.
  3. Appels modele cloud. Hermes reduit les prompts repetitifs, mais OpenRouter/OpenAI restent un flux sortant ; pour les rushes sensibles, routage hybride vers Ollama local sur le meme Mac.
  4. Croissance disque. FTS5 indexe toutes les sessions ; prevoir 512 Go NVMe si l equipe cumule mois de dialogues creatifs et techniques.
  5. Capex Mac mini. Achat ~700-1 800 EUR selon tier M4/M4 Pro — rigidite de palier et pas de bascule region pour tournages ou equipes distribuees.

Hermes resout l amnesie de session ; la souverainete se regle avec un Mac mini always-on dedie — idealement loue la ou votre pipeline creatif Apple est deja documente. Migration depuis OpenClaw : hermes claw migrate importe MEMORY.md, USER.md et skills vers ~/.hermes/ sans exporter vers un SaaS tiers — pertinent pour les studios sous contrat de confidentialite sur les rushes.

Architecture memoire en trois couches

Documentation officielle Hermes — traduite en exigences d exploitation sur Mac distant :

  • Semantique : MEMORY.md (faits durables, environnement projet) et USER.md (preferences, ton, contraintes creatives). Injection au demarrage de session. Plafond ~2 200 caracteres par entree, deduplication et scan anti-injection.
  • Episodique : state.db avec FTS5 ; session_search retrouve un echange passe (« quelle palette pour la campagne X ? ») sans recharger tout l historique dans le contexte — economie de tokens sur des cycles de revision longs.
  • Procedurale : skills Markdown auto-creees dans ~/.hermes/skills/ apres taches complexes (export ProRes, script Automator, checklist livraison App Store). Compatibles agentskills.io ; amelioration continue a la reutilisation.

Thread de consolidation en arriere-plan : l episodique brut devient semantique et procedurale. Apres 30 jours sur un Mac allume, l agent connait vos projets mieux qu apres 30 sessions isolees sur le portable du monteur. Hermes planifie aussi des taches cron (rapports quotidiens, verifications backup) avec livraison sur Telegram — impossible si le MacBook du realisateur est en veille pendant un tournage. Honcho modelise explicitement les contradictions de preferences entre stakeholders (directeur artistique vs responsable technique).

Checklist souverainete : documenter ~/.hermes/ dans le registre de traitement ; prevoir effacement de state.db en fin de mission ; FileVault sur le Mac loue ; ne pas synchroniser les donnees agent vers iCloud personnel ; evaluer separement les appels OpenRouter — Ollama local pour les briefs sensibles elimine le transfert hors perimetre pour cette sous-partie.

Hermes vs OpenClaw vs copilote sans memoire

Trois approches agent en 2026 — choix selon priorite creative ou infra. Hermes se situe entre outil CLI et plateforme de chat : l enjeu est la memoire composee sur des cycles de production longs (pre-production, montage, livraison). OpenClaw reste la reference gateway multicanal avec ClawHub et subagents ACP. Les copilotes IDE sans couche memoire resolvent une tache a la fois mais n accumulent ni historique projet ni contraintes de confidentialite — chaque session repart de zero.

ParametreHermes AgentOpenClawCopilote stateless
PromesseMemoire composée, skills autoGateway multicanal, ClawHubPas d apprentissage inter-session
StockageMEMORY.md, USER.md, state.db, ~/.hermes/skills/memory/*.md, AGENTS.mdFenetre contexte API
CanauxCLI, Telegram, Discord, Slack, WhatsApp, SignalSlack, Discord, Telegram, etc.IDE / web
Modeles300+ OpenRouter et endpoints locauxMulti-provider, Ollama/vLLMVerrou fournisseur
DonneesLocal ~/.hermes/, pas de telemetrieSelf-hosted configurableLogs cloud
Workflow AppleAssistant persistant pendant tournage/montageGateway equipe + CICompletion code uniquement
Hote idealMac mini M4 dedie 24/7Mac mini M4 dedie 24/7Aucun

Memoire composée et profil utilisateur → Hermes. Ecosysteme ClawHub et subagents ACP → OpenClaw (matrice sessions_spawn). Autocompletion sans historique → copilote IDE. Beaucoup de studios creatifs : Hermes pour l assistant personnel projet, OpenClaw pour l automation equipe — deux chemins sur le meme Mac mini loue.

Mac Mini M4 : specification pour agent always-on

Le Mac mini M4 combine faible consommation idle et ecosysteme macOS deja present dans les workflows creatifs. Hermes est leger ; le dimensionnement porte sur disque et inference locale optionnelle.

TierRAMSSDRole HermesLLM local (option)Capex (EUR)
M4 16 Go16 Go256 GoGateway + API cloudNon~700-900
M4 24 Go24 Go512 GoGateway + Ollama 7B7B Q4~900-1 100
M4 Pro 24 Go24 Go512 Go-1 ToGateway + state.db long terme7B-14B~1 200-1 500
M4 Pro 48 Go+48 Go+1 ToHybride souverain14B-32B~1 800+

Recommandation studio : POC en location horaire M4 → mensuel apres deux semaines de state.db stable. Region proche de l equipe montage pour admin SSH — guide multiregion. Integration naturelle avec Xcode, Fastlane, export ProRes et agents documentes sur MACCOME. Hermes expose sept backends terminaux ; sur Mac mini loue, le mode local suffit — le MacBook Pro du monteur reste client leger via SSH. Consommation idle Mac mini M4 ~5-10 W : l enjeu est la disponibilite 24/7, pas le calcul GPU.

Si l equipe heberge deja la CI iOS sur MACCOME, Hermes peut cohabiter sur un second Mac mini dedie — launchd separe, ~/.hermes/ isole, SSH partage via le runbook launchd.

TCO trois ans : achat vs location MACCOME

Comparaison Mac mini M4 Pro 24 Go/512 Go (achat, 50 % valeur residuelle a 3 ans) vs location selon tarifs.

OptionCapex3 ansValeur residuelleNet 3 ansSouverainete / flex
Achat M4 16 Go~800 EUR800+400~400 EURHebergement maison/bureau
Achat M4 Pro 24 Go~1 400 EUR1 400+700~700 EURPas de changement tier/region
Location mensuelle MACCOME036 x moistyp. 30-50 % achatInstance dediee UE, SSH auditable
Location horaire POC0usage seultres basTester memoire avant engagement

Achat : capex + IP domestique + pas de runbook launchd partage. Location : OpEx, uptime plateforme, SSH reutilisable depuis runbook gateway SSH. Pour un studio qui alterne tournages en region et montage a distance, la location evite d expédier un Mac mini ou de gerer une IP fixe domestique. Voir matrice achat vs location.

Six etapes : deployer Hermes sur Mac mini loue

  1. Choisir l instance : M4 16 Go gateway pur ; M4 Pro 24 Go hybride avec Ollama local pour rushes sensibles. Commander via page commande ; consulter les tarifs avant POC horaire.
  2. Acces SSH : cle installee, connexion testee. Tailscale optionnel pour equipe creative distribuee.
  3. Installer Hermes : cur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ash. Verification : hermes doctor sans erreur, ~/.hermes/ present.
  4. Configurer les providers : hermes setup ou hermes model pour OpenRouter/Nous Portal. Assets sensibles : Ollama local sur le meme hote.
  5. launchd 24/7 : hermes gateway setup puis hermes gateway start via plist KeepAlive ; veille macOS desactivee, FileVault actif.
  6. Canal messagerie : Telegram/Discord via gateway setup ; test telephone pendant MacBook en veille. Option hermes claw migrate si OpenClaw existant.
ssh user@mac-location.example.com
cur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ash
source ~/.zshrc
hermes setup
hermes gateway setup
hermes gateway start
# Depuis le MacBook : ssh -L 8080:localhost:8080 user@mac-location.example.com

Conclusion : la memoire composee exige un hote dedie local

Nous Research demontre qu un agent n a pas besoin de repartir de zero — les trois couches memoire plus Honcho creent de la valeur sur des cycles creatifs longs. La barriere reelle est l exploitation et la souverainete : veille du MacBook, VPS mutualise, copilote cloud qui indexe vos prompts. Un Mac mini M4 allume en permanence dans un datacenter UE repond aux exigences des contrats de production audiovisuelle ou des equipes agiles distribuees sur MacBook Pro.

Acheter un Mac mini maison : uptime incertain, documentation hebergement faible, pas de bascule region pour equipes nomades. Les donnees sous ~/.hermes/ restent souveraines seulement si l acces SSH, FileVault et la politique de sauvegarde sont maitrises — rarement le cas sur un Mac sous le bureau du directeur technique. Pour un agent productif avec briefs clients sous controle, MACCOME Mac mini M4/M4 Pro en location mensuelle ou horaire convertit le capex en OpEx previsible — compatible avec un workflow Apple deja maitrise (Final Cut, Logic, Xcode sur postes locaux ; Hermes sur hote dedie).

Runbooks lies : tuning memory_search OpenClaw, launchd 24/7, routage OpenRouter. Etape suivante : location horaire via page commande, hermes doctor vert, test Telegram depuis le telephone — puis engagement mensuel et validation souverainete pour les briefs clients dans USER.md.

FAQ

Les donnees Hermes restent-elles sur le Mac loue ?

Oui sur instance dediee : ~/.hermes/ local, pas de telemetrie Hermes. Tester en location horaire avant engagement mensuel.

Hermes ou OpenClaw pour always-on ?

Hermes pour memoire composée ; OpenClaw pour ClawHub et ACP. Meme Mac mini — runbook SSH.

Mac mini M4 sans Pro suffit-il ?

Gateway et API oui. Ollama 7B-14B : M4 Pro 24 Go. Capacites : tarifs location.

Latence Mac distant et Telegram ?

Canaux sur l hote — le telephone parle au Mac loue. SSH meme region 5-30 ms. Details et depannage tunnel : centre d aide.